What is a private ADHD assessment?

A private ADHD evaluation will involve meeting with a psychiatrist, who can give you an official diagnosis of the condition. This is done after an extensive clinical interview and the completion of a variety of standardised assessments (such as QbCheck). The test will also look at your family history, if relevant.

The psychiatrist will use this information to formulate a treatment plan, which may include medication. This can take up to two hours, however the appointment can be split into sessions if you're happy to do this. It is also important that the psychiatrist understand your history and the symptoms to help them recommend the appropriate medication.

In certain instances medical professionals may not recognise the signs and symptoms of ADHD as they are often misunderstood by those with the condition. This can make it more difficult for those suffering from ADHD to receive an accurate diagnosis and get the treatment they need. Certain categories of people, like those who are female, black or have a lower socio-economic background are also more likely get misdiagnosed.

Many NHS services have long wait times for adults who want to be examined by an ADHD specialist psychiatrist. Many people seek private adhd assessment devon health care for their ADHD assessment. This is often a cost-effective option and provides an earlier turnaround than waiting for an NHS referral.

Private healthcare providers must still follow evidence-based practices, as defined in NICE guidelines. Whatever your choice to be evaluated and treated privately, we believe that any diagnosis of ADHD by an GMC licensed psychiatrist is valid and should be recognised by your physician in the same manner as any diagnosis made by an NHS service.

There are a number of companies that offer private adhd assessment york adult ADHD tests, usually based in the Harley Street area of London. These companies can offer faster wait times than the NHS and provide a diagnosis as well as the titration of your medication in just several appointments. The business will typically provide a shared-care contract to your GP, which will allow them to prescribe the medication.

What is the process of an individual ADHD assessment?

ADHD, Autism and Neurodivergence are a growing area of interest. Along with this is the need for more assessments. This poses a huge challenge for the NHS as they simply cannot be able to handle the volume of people requesting assessments. This means that it can take years for some people to get an appointment with an expert. The good news is that the NHS now offers an 'Right to Choose' pathway for adult patients which means you can request an appointment with a private provider. This is a faster procedure and could have you a doctor in a few weeks.

The evaluation will involve an appointment with a psychiatrist who will talk through your symptoms and how they affect your life. They will look at any other issues that could be causing your symptoms, like co-morbid conditions and medication side effects as well as stress. This will give them an accurate picture of your situation so that they can make an informed diagnosis and treatment plan.

The psychiatrist will prepare a report which they will forward to your GP. The report will include the psychiatrist's treatment recommendations and a prescription for medication (if necessary). The psychiatrist will send you letters that can be delivered to third parties like employers or colleges. This will help you claim any benefits you may be entitled to, and will assist you in getting support at school or work.

If you decide that medication is right for you, your psychiatrist will prescribe the right dosage and monitor your response to it. They will also offer guidance on other treatments such as psychotherapy and lifestyle changes.

Your doctor can also discuss with you the possibility of self-referrals to local services, such as Healios and Child and Adolescent Mental Health Services. It is important to remember that not all providers provide the same level of service. It is important to research your options before committing to a particular service.

What is the cost of a private ADHD assessment?

A private ADHD evaluation costs a minimum of PS1,000 and will usually take place over several sessions. However, this cost does not include any treatment that could be prescribed. Having an accurate diagnosis of ADHD could be life-changing. It can help people to comprehend the reasons for certain behaviors, boost their self-esteem, and provide a clear pathway for them to overcome their issues.

It can be a challenge to obtain an ADHD diagnosis despite its numerous benefits. It could take years for someone to be assessed by the NHS because of its bureaucratic process. For this reason, it is generally preferential to have an assessment done privately.

A number of private companies offer ADHD tests in the UK. Some require a letter of recommendation from your GP while others do not. Prior to making an appointment, it is worth checking what the provider requires. It is also important to keep in mind that not all providers provide a shared care arrangement with your GP to prescribe medication after an assessment (so you will only pay the NHS prescription fee).

When selecting the best provider, it is important to take into consideration other aspects. The level of expertise and experience of the psychiatrist, for instance, is important. You should make sure that they are certified and skilled in providing ADHD assessments. It is also important to think about the location of the private clinic. You must ensure that the clinic is near your home or workplace because this will enable you to go to appointments with ease.

During the initial ADHD assessment the two of you will discuss your symptoms and their effects in your daily routine. This will include an assessment of your behavior at work and at home, as well as the impact that your symptoms have on relationships. Your physician will also review your mental health history, which includes any mental health issues in your family that you know about.

A specialist psychiatrist or psychologist is the only healthcare professional competent to diagnose ADHD in the UK. The specialist will evaluate you in person, but it is not unusual to have your test carried out via video chat. The initial assessment should last about two hours. This will give the expert enough time to evaluate your situation and how ADHD affects your daily activities.

After the specialist has completed their evaluation, they will provide you with an written report. The report will include the opinion of the specialist on your diagnosis and also their recommendations for treatment. This will include any other psychiatric disorder you might be suffering from as well as any co-morbidities.

Your physician will also provide you with information about the options for treatment, including medications, therapy and lifestyle adjustments. They will help you identify the best course of action to manage your symptoms and live happier, more fulfilled life.
